Crawler Transporter - Track Shoes (Part 2)
With a little bit of persistence, I've managed to find some drawings on the track shoes for the Crawler:
There are 57 track shoes per track, 2 tracks at each of the 4 corners.... I'll save you the grey cells.... 456 track shoes. The original track shoe had just over 550 polygons, that would mean 250000 polygons just for the track shoes alone. I've reduced the polygon count to 352 per shoe and this gives a total of 160512 polygons. Just to put that into some form of perspective: the Orbiter model in F-Sim Space Shuttle is only a humble 8370 polygons.

Crawler Transporter
I've started to form the basic shape NASA's workhorse, the Crawler. I thought it was a simple box with bits sticking out, how wrong was I. The Crawler is a maze of criss-cross I beam girders and thanks to @MDBenson on Twitter, his photos showed how complex the placement for girders, rooms and equipment are. I've also found this paper model of the Crawler on MicroArtwork website, which has given me clues to how the Crawler is assembled.
I'm very attempted to model the Crawler completely, but I'll probably spend to much time online searching for details. Best to keep it simple...
